If you collect all the available public information I think you can expect an update around mid may, when the IDPF conference is held. It is Adobe who is writing a Digital Editions applications for portable devices and it was Adobe who wrote the PDF viewer for the Sony. Given all the publishers moving towards ePub I guess things will come together at that conference.

So you will probably have to wait until the 14th of may.

Quote:
Originally Posted by davidw89 View Post
How do i install the latest firmware anyway (once it's released)?
My guess is you have to use the Library application for that, it already has an option to check for updates. Which means you need a Windows computer and a registered Library application. Something you can only achieve by committing fraud if you're not resident in the US. (You really have to check that checkbox in 2.0 or select either US or Canada in version 2.1).
